Top 5 Education Apps on Android in Guatemala Q3 2023
Discover how the top 5 education apps performed on the Android platform in Guatemala during Q3 2023, based on data from Sensor Tower.
Throughout Q3 2023, the top education apps in Guatemala on the Android platform demonstrated varied performance trends in terms of down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a closer look at the key metrics for each app:
Duolingo: Language Lessons Duolingo saw a consistent increase in weekly revenue, starting from around $821 in late June and peaking at $978 by the end of July. The app maintained a steady download rate, with a notable peak of 15.3K downloads in mid-August. Active users also exhibited growth, rising from 166K in late June to over 190K by the end of September, indicating a strong engagement among users.
Brainly: AI Homework Helper Brainly experienced fluctuating weekly downloads, starting at around 6.6K in late June and reaching a high of 11.5K in early July, before stabilizing between 1.7K and 3.6K towards the end of the quarter. The app's weekly revenue remained relatively stable, averaging around $50-$60. Active users showed a slight decline, dipping from 99.4K in late June to around 95.5K by the end of September.
Photomath Photomath's weekly revenue showed modest growth, increasing from $58 in late June to $71 by the end of September. The app saw a significant spike in downloads in early July, reaching 7.3K, before stabilizing around 3.7K towards the end of the quarter. Active users saw a decline from 51.1K in late June to approximately 40.6K by late September.
BabyBus TV:Kids Videos & Games BabyBus TV had a variable download trend, with a peak of 7.9K downloads in early July. Active users showed an upward trend initially, peaking at 10.8K in early July before stabilizing around 6.3K by the end of September. Revenue data for this app was not available during this period.
Buddy.ai: Fun Learning Games Buddy.ai's weekly revenue remained fairly stable, with slight fluctuations between $52 and $76. The app saw a peak in downloads at 5.8K in late June, with a gradual decline to 2.3K by the end of September. Active users showed a slight decrease from 8.3K in late June to around 5.1K by the end of September.
